Designed to optimize energy distribution in two-phase power systems, the new split-phase hybrid inverter is drawing attention for its innovative approach to integrating solar power, battery storage, and grid connection.


     The split-phase hybrid inverter is designed to operate seamlessly in residential and commercial settings that use split-phase power systems, an arrangement that is common in North America. The inverter not only converts the direct current from solar panels into usable alternating current, but also intelligently manages the flow of energy between solar panels.

     Increases Energy Efficiency and Grid Independence


     One of the key features of the split-phase hybrid inverter is its ability to operate as a grid-tied system while allowing off-grid functionality during power outages. Using advanced algorithms, the inverter optimizes energy storage in the battery and ensures that excess solar energy can be stored for later use or sent back to the grid, thereby increasing energy efficiency and reducing reliance on conventional power
